tags:

views:

26

answers:

2

Suppose I have downloaded a valid XML document via Ajax (var docum = request.responseXML;). Now how do I find out if it contains a certain element (by tag name)?

+1  A: 

You can use the getElementsByTagName method, e.g.

var scripts = docum.getElementsByTagName('script');
if (scripts.length > 0) {
  // contains.
}
KennyTM
+2  A: 
if(xml.getElementsByTagName("myTag").length > 0){
    alert("myTag is here");
}else{
    alert("myTag is NOT here")
}
Anpher